BOX 100360 ANCHORAGE, ALASKA 99510-0360 August 31, 2009 Mr. Tom Maunder Alaska Oil & Gas Commission 333 West 7~' Avenue, Suite 100 Anchorage, AK 99501 Dear Mr. Maunder: ^ °'. rl t°; ~ '~~. ~ ~~ a . . _ ? ~.I y _~ U ~~ ~ ~~~ ~ ~~~ ~ ~ 2oos ~E~~~~ A~I ~ C~$ Can~s ~~rr~~~i~r ~n~~i~E~~ 1~~~ f ~~ ~~~~~ Enclosed please find a spreadsheet with a list of wells from the Kuparuk field (KRi~. Each of these wells was found to have a void in the conductor. These voids were filled with cement if needed and corrosion inhibitor, engineered to prevent water from entering the annular space. As per previous agreement with the AOGCC, this letter and spreadsheet serves as notification that the treatments took place and meets the requirements of form 10-404, Report of Sundry Operations. The cement was pumped August 15th and 23rd 2009, and the corrosion inhibitor/sealant was pumped August 27~`, 28;1i and 29~' 2009. The attached spreadsheet presents the well name, top of cement depth prior to filling, and volumes used on each conductor. Memory Multi-Finger Caliper Log Results Summary Company: Log Date: Log No. : Run No.: Pipe1 Desc.: Pipe1 Use: ConocoPhillips Alaska, Inc. October 14, 2006 8062 1 3.5" 9.3 lb. J-55 EUE 8rd Tubing Well: 1R-27 Field: Kuparuk State: Alaska API No.: 50-029-22201-00 Top Log Intvl1.: Surface Bot Log Intvl1.: 11,524 Ft. (MD) Inspection Type: Corrosive & Mechanical Damage Inspection COMMENTS: This caliper data is tied into the X Nipple @ 11,444' (Driller's Depth). This log was run to assess the condition of the 3.5" tubing with respect to corrosive and mechanical damages. The 3.5" tubing logged appears to be in good condition with respect to corrosive and mechanical damages, with the exception of a 32% penetration in joint 277 (8,646'). The damage appears in the forms of shallow pitting and corrosion. No significant areas of cross-sectional wall loss or 1.0. restrictions are recorded in the 3.5" tubing interval logged. Cross-sectional drawings of the most significant events recorded are included in this report. The distribution of maximum - recorded penetrations is illustrated in the Body Region Analysis Page of this report. A graph illustrating the correlation of recorded damage to borehole profile is included in this report. MAXIMUM RECORDED WALL PENETRATIONS: Isolated Pitting 8,646 Ft (MD) ( 32%) Jt 277 @ No other significant wall penetrations (> 19%) are recorded. MAXIMUM RECORDED CROSS-SECTIONAL METAL LOSS: No significant areas of cross-sectional wall loss (> 4%) are recorded. MAXIMUM RECORDED ID RESTRICTIONS: No significant 1.0. restrictions are recorded. Maximum anticipated surface pressure is calculated using a surface casing leak-off of 13.5 ppg EMW and a gas gradient of 0.11 psi/ff. This shows that formation breakdown would occur before a surface, pressure of 2457 psi could be reached. Therefore, ARCO Alaska, Inc. will test the BOP equipment to 3,000 psi. The nearest well to 1 R-27 is 1 R-26. As designed, the minimum distance between the two wells would be 30' @ Surface. The wells would diverge from that point. Incidental fluids developed from drilling operations will be hauled to the nearest permitted disposal well or will be pumped down the surface/production casing annulus of the last well drilled. That annulus will be left with a non-freezing fluid during any extended shut down (> 4hr) in pumping operations. The annulus will be s~aled with 175 sx of cement followed by arctic pack upOn completion of fluid pumping.. ., *Spud mud shOuld be adjusted to a FV betWeen 100-120 sec/qt to drill gravel bedS. GENERAL DRILLING PROCEDURE KUPARUK RIVER FIELD 1R-27 Move in and rig up Pool Rig 7. Install diverter system. Drill 12-1/4" hole to 9-5/8" surface casing point (6,559') according to directional plan. Run and cement 9-5/8" casing. Install and test BOPE. Test casing to 2,000 psi. Drill out cement and 10' of new hole. Perform leak off test to 12.5 ppg EMW. Ddll 8-1/2" hole logging while drilling to total depth (12,466) according to directional plan. Run and cement 7" casing. Pressure test to 3,500 psi. ND BOPE and install lower production tree assembly. Secure well and release drilling rig. Run cased hole cement evaluation and gyro logs. Move in-and rig up Nordic Rig 1. Install and test BOPE. Perforate and run completion assembly, set and test packer. ND BOPE and install production tree. Shut in and secure well. Clean location and release rig. 7 , 6 I3 II l, 13 5/8" 5000 BOP STACK ACCUMULATOR CAPACITY TEST 1. CHECK AND FILL ACCUMULATOR RESERVOIR TO PROPER LEVEL WITH HYDRAUUC FLUID. 2.
